Software ontwikkelaar
Kaizo
Amsterdam, Netherlands
11 days ago
Role details
Contract type
Permanent contract Employment type
Full-time (> 32 hours) Working hours
Regular working hours Languages
English Experience level
IntermediateJob location
Amsterdam, Netherlands
Tech stack
Java
Python
Scala
Backend
Programming Languages
Requirements
Analysing problems, suggesting improvements to our products. A lot of freedom to build your own solutions What you bring to the table? - 3+ years of professional experience building backend services using a server side programming languages, preferably Scala, Java, Python; willingness to learn Scala - Experience w...
About the company
Do you get excited with the idea of working all across the stack of a complex web application backed by a system of microservices and data streaming pipelines? Can you architect and implement solutions that leverage state-of-the-art libraries? And can you do all of this without compromising on code quality? Then don't wait another minute to apply!
What we are doing?
Kaizo aims to actively guide employees towards achieving their goals and making an impact at their companies.
We are building a performance development platform for customer support teams that leverages gamification and AI to improve operational efficiency, elevate teams' performance and retention with actionable goals. We are a product-led, fast-growing SaaS company with a diverse team and a globally active customer base. - Kaizo is leveraging gamification and machine learning to make the daily work experience for customer support agents more engaging, fun and productive. - We run a microservice-based stream processing platform which processes 200+ million events every day using Akka Streams and Kafka. - Those services are deployed to Kubernetes on Google Cloud and feed data into Elasticsearch and Mongodb. - Our systems are designed to be reactive, e.g. responsive, resilient, elastic, and message-driven.
What are your 12 labours here? -
Developing new features in a fast-paced startup environment -
Designing and building RESTful and streaming services to be consumed by UI and other backend services -
Writing highly reusable and tested code -
Working with a product manager and other engineers to scope requirements and shape solutions -